Correlation
The correlation between DPZ and HD is 0.39,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.

Dividends
DPZ vs. HD - Dividend Comparison
DPZ's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 1.27%, less than HD's 2.20% yield.
TTM |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 | 2017 | 2016 | 2015 | 2014 |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
DPZ Domino's Pizza, Inc. | 1.27% | 1.44% | 1.17% | 1.27% | 0.67% | 0.81% | 0.89% | 0.89% | 0.97% | 0.95% | 1.11% | 1.06% |
HD The Home Depot, Inc. | 2.20% | 2.31% | 2.41% | 2.41% | 1.59% | 2.26% | 2.49% | 2.40% | 1.88% | 2.06% | 1.78% | 1.79% |

Volatility
DPZ vs. HD - Volatility Comparison
Domino's Pizza, Inc. (DPZ) has a higher volatility of 9.01% compared to The Home Depot, Inc. (HD) at 6.06%. This indicates that DPZ's price experiences larger fluctuations and is considered to be riskier than HD based on this measure.
